Five Crowns - A Rummy Style Card Game that our family plays so frequently that we go through 1-2 decks of cards every year.  My husband and I play this one several times a week by ourselves, but as many as 7 people can play with one deck of cards.  The more people playing, the longer the game takes...

Blank Slate - Our daughter in law got this one, and brought it over for Christmas this year.  We LOVED it, and have played it numerous times already.  At one point, we even had an adult child playing by phone with the rest of us, and one of the grandchildren had his own slate where he doodled while we played.  

Fumbling Ferrets - A new game for us this fall, I bought it for our daughter thinking that it was more like the NYT connections game we play each day.  That's not what this is at all - but I'm glad I made the mistake, this is a fun game.  You start the game with so many coins, and you use them to buy cards from a choice of three stacks each round.   After 4 rounds, you flip the timer and make the highest point word you can with the cards you have.  

Dominoes - Recently we were asked if we could help with an event on New Years Day, and my daughter commented "absolutely not.  I have firm plans to play dominoes with my grandmother all day."  LOL!  It's a New Years Day tradition - pork and sauerkraut, followed by Dominoes.

Our family has a variety of group chats, all with different friends and family, for the NYT Games.  Wordle, Spelling Bee, Connections, and the Crossword are our favorites. Wordle and Connections are Free - Spelling Bee you can only play part of the game each day for free.  The daily mini crossword is free - the full crossword is part of the games subscription.
